

Also known as: Dog & Scissors
A nonsense comical mystery. Harumi Kazuhito is a high school boy who loves books and is a fan of novelist Natsuno Kirihime. One day, he finds Kirihime writing at a cafe, about to be shot by a robber. He protects her from the attack but is killed instead. Through the supernatural power of a book-worm, he is reincarnated as a dachshund dog. Kazuhito (as a dog) writhes in a painful bookless life, when a sadistic woman carrying a pair of scissors offers him help. She is Kirihime herself. (Source: Dog and Scissors Wiki)

What to watch, what to skip
You're in luck! Inu to Hasami wa Tsukaiyou doesn't have a single filler episode: all 12 episodes are canon. It's a faithful adaptation of the original manga, so you can enjoy it from first to last without skipping anything or checking any list of expendable episodes.
The 12 episodes of Inu to Hasami wa Tsukaiyou aired in 2013 and follow the story's chronological order. There are no transition episodes, no needless recaps, no arcs invented by the studio: every chapter advances the main plot and develops the characters just as the source material does.
In short, the watch order for Inu to Hasami wa Tsukaiyou is as simple as it gets: start at episode 1 and keep going to episode 12 without detours. If you came looking for which Inu to Hasami wa Tsukaiyou episodes are filler so you could skip them, the answer is that there aren't any.
Episode by episode
12 Episodes
| # | Episodes | Aired | Type |
|---|---|---|---|
| 1 | Every Dog Has His Day07/02/2013 | 07/02/2013 | Canon |
| 2 | Strike While the Dog Is Hot07/09/2013 | 07/09/2013 | Canon |
| 3 | The Winter Dog Flies into the Fire07/16/2013 | 07/16/2013 | Canon |
| 4 | Drowning Men Clutch at Dogs07/23/2013 | 07/23/2013 | Canon |
| 5 | Nothing Ventured, No Dog Gained07/30/2013 | 07/30/2013 | Canon |
| 6 | Rain Settles the Dog08/06/2013 | 08/06/2013 | Canon |
| 7 | The Dog Would Not Be Shot but for Its Cries08/13/2013 | 08/13/2013 | Canon |
| 8 | Dogs in Moderation08/20/2013 | 08/20/2013 | Canon |
| 9 | There is no Smoke without Dog08/27/2013 | 08/27/2013 | Canon |
| 10 | Time Flies like a Dog09/03/2013 | 09/03/2013 | Canon |
| 11 | A Dog by Chance is Preordained09/10/2013 | 09/10/2013 | Canon |
| 12 | Dogs and Scissors Require Good Handling09/17/2013 | 09/17/2013 | Canon |
